To stay clear of overcrowding and honor the civil liberties of the person, suspects are typically not needed to wait behind bars until trial. Instead, a court examines the supposed criminal activity, its seriousness, and the likelihood that the person will flee before the specified court day. The court uses this info to create a dollar quantity recognized as bail.
The bail quantity must be installed as collateral before an offender is allowed to leave the facilities till the trial date. If the defendant does not appear in court at the assigned time, it is called "avoiding bond (Craven Bail Bonds)." When a her response person skips bond, the bond cash is given up completely to the court, and a warrant is released for the suspect's apprehension
Bond works as a motivation for individuals to appear at their court process, after having actually been released to await trial. Bond bonds are written agreements between the courts and given individuals outlining bail amounts and terms. The accused, or an acceptable representative, need to authorize the bail bond to create a binding promise with the court.

In some cases, a person is unable to create the complete bail amount. Relied on buddies and family members willing to vouch for the suspect may upload bond for this person.
Ought to the defendant fall short to arrive in court, the representative is liable for providing the complete bail total up to the court. The bail bond representative will certainly then seek the defendant and any person else who represents him or her for repayment. If you are offering component of the bail or are an agent of the defendant, it is necessary to comprehend that if he or she avoids bond, you will be economically liable.
